본문 바로가기

Old91

Project / 디자인 보호되어 있는 글 입니다. 2023. 1. 19.
로지스틱 회귀 / Keras 로지스틱 회귀: 회귀를 사용하여 데이터가 어떤 범주에 속할 확률을 0에서 1 사이의 값으로 예측하고 그 확률에 따라 가능성이 더 높은 범주에 속하는 것으로 분류해주는 지도 학습 알고리즘 - 실제 값이 1일 때 예측 값이 0에 가까워지면 오차가 커져야 함 (-log(x) 그래프) - 실제 값이 0일 때 예측 값이 1에 가까워지면 오차가 커져야 함 (-log(1-x) 그래프) - sigmoid 함수 사용 신경망의 이해 - 퍼셉트론 - 원래는 XOR 연산 불가능 했음 -> hidden layer - 기울기와 절편 -> 가중치와 바이어스 여기서 가중치가 이산수학에서 배운 그 가중치라서 반가웠음..ㅎㅎ - Vanishing Gradient 문제 -> relu 등 다른 함수 적용 오늘의 실습! Epoch 1/30 .. 2023. 1. 16.
Project / Warming-up 보호되어 있는 글 입니다. 2023. 1. 15.
KITRI X 스나이퍼팩토리 / 웹 해킹 스킬업 과정 2022.10.29 한참 지나서 쓰는 교육 후기.. 중간고사가 끝나지도 않았지만 냅다 주말에 알바 대타 구해서 교육 받고 왔음 가산디지털단지에서! HTML과 CSS 등 웹 관련 지식이 없는 채로 들어서 좀 어려웠음.. 근데 덕분에 파이썬 프로그래밍 시간에 웹크롤링 마주쳤을 때, 그리고 요즘 spring 공부하면서 반가운 지식들이 있어서 재밌다ㅎㅎ 실습은 Sublime Text로 진행했고 취약점 찾는 실습 진행 필기 거의 카톡에다 하는 듯..ㅎ 어쨌든 처음으로 접한 분야라 그저 재밌기만 했고 설렜다. 같은 분야를 공부하는 사람들이 모여서 수업 듣는 것도 설렜고, 다른 사람들은 뭐 공부하고 있을지 다들 웹 공부를 어느 정도 하던 사람들인지, 아니면 나처럼 처음 접하는 사람들일지 궁금했다. 그러면서 앞으로 어.. 2023. 1. 14.
선형회귀 / TensorFlow 1. 선형회귀 - 최소제곱법 2. 평균제곱근오치(RMSE) 3. 경사하강법: 오차가 가장 작은 점, 미분 기울기 사용, 오차를 비교하여 가장 작은 방향으로 이동 4. a, b 편미분: a, b 편미분 후 learning rate 곱해가며 a, b값을 최적의 값(오차가 작은 값)으로 갱신 TensorFlow: tensor를 흘려보내면서(flow) 데이터를 처리하는 라이브러리 텐서를 포함한 계산을 정의하고 실행하는 프레임워크(소프트웨어 프레임워크는 복잡한 문제를 해결하거나 서술하는데 사용되는 기본 개념 구조) 텐서플로우의 텐서를 다차원 어레이의 일반화 혹은 아무 차원이나 가질 수 있는 값들의 집합 텐서를 기존의 numpy array와 같게 생각하기도 하는데 절반은 맞음 텐서플로우 내부의 모든 데이터는 텐서 .. 2023. 1. 13.
선형회귀 회귀분석이란? 측정된 변수의 데이터로부터 추정하는 것 선형회귀 y = ax + b에서 x, y는 이미 아는 값이므로 이를 통해 a와 b(기울기와 절편)를 예측하는 것 가장 적절한 예측선 긋기 ex) "학생들의 중간고사 성적이 [ ]에 따라 다르다." [ ]: 정보 많고 선명한 정보로, 빅데이터를 의미함 x: 독립 변수, y: 종속 변수 # 폐암 수술 환자의 생존율 예측하기 # 최소 제곱 정확한 기울기와 절편 알아내기 # 경사 하강법 선과 실제 데이터 사이의 오차를 구하기 위해 양수, 음수 관계 없이 동일하게 반영되도록 모든 손실에 제곱을 해줌 다중 선형 회귀는 행렬의 계산이고 역행렬 문제 발생함 이를 해결하기 위해 평균 제곱근 오차 사용 경사 하강법: 손실을 최소화하기 위한 방법 - 점에서의 순간변화율 .. 2023. 1. 11.